Protecting Against Astigmatism in the Long Run
Astigmatism is a common eye condition that affects vision clarity. Understanding the causes and symptoms of astigmatism is essential for early detection and treatment. While there is no cure, various treatment options, such as corrective lenses and refractive surgery, can help improve vision. Additionally, making certain lifestyle changes, such as protecting the eyes from UV exposure and taking regular breaks from prolonged activities, can further manage the condition. By staying informed and seeking regular eye care, individuals can effectively manage astigmatism and maintain good eye health.
